I got to drive this yesterday in Germany. The only downside was the autoshifter. I got up to 157 on the autobahn but had more fun on the back roads. Most of the turns were long sweepers, but it was fun going from 1st through most of 5th in a long uphill turn that was nicely cambered. The car handled great, and rode much better than I expected. The sound was awesome. I definitely felt more in tune with the road than many other cars I've been in.
